Little Learners  is run by LifeLine Projects, a charity supporting young people and adults in East London. LifeLine began in 2000, when a group of volunteers, meeting in their local coffee shop to discuss community issues, realised that they could be part of the solution. Initially supporting isolated and marginalised women, LifeLine has since grown into a large community-based social enterprise. They want every child that leaves Little Learners to be well-prepared and ready for school, determined to continue learning, and to have a positive effect on their friends and their community in the future. Cultivating a culture of learning through play is very important to them. They build children’s confidence and whet their appetite to learn with a range of fun, age-appropriate, daily activities which are based around the children’s interests and next steps. Each of their nurseries works to the Early Years framework, offering a safe and stimulating environment from which every child leaves enjoying learning, ready for school, and able to make and be a good friend to others.
